On the occasion of the second anniversary of the disputed Iranian presidential elections and the harsh crackdown against peaceful protest that followed, Heinrich-Böll-Stiftung and People in Need cordially invite you to the film screening „Not an illusion” (2009) by Torang Abedian.
The film will be followed by a discussion with journalist Omid Nikfarjam about the freedom of arts in present-day Iran and Iranian cinematography.
Synopsis: Sara is a 21 years old Iranian woman who wants to be a singer. Yet according to the rules in Iran, women should not sing solo in public. Some clerics say that God doesn‘t want to hear a woman‘s voice even at prayers. But Sara is determined – she was a champion gymnast before she became disabled in
a freak accident. She joins the Piccolo band as a back up singer, even though everything about the performance must be approved by the Ministry of Culture and Islamic Guidance. The film follows Sara‘s battles over the years as she struggles to achieve her dream.
